    Don't really see how GGG could do anything right now to beat Canelo. He tries to box behind the jab? Good strategy, but he doesn't have the timing or reflexes to get much else going at this stage. He tries to slug and Canelo lands the cleaner/sharper punches, especially to the body.
    He's badly faded and Canelo is still prime, even though I actually think he's dropping off a bit athletically with the added weight. I don't care to see this fight - Canelo has bigger and fresher assignments to get up for if he gets past Bivol.
